If you get sniped on Ebay it shouldn't matter. It should mean that someone bid more than you were willing to pay, just like any other auction. If you bid the full amount you are willing to pay up front, the only way you lose is if someone wants to pay more. If it is a rare or hard to find item, then bid high. I do this & I see snipers trying to beat my high bid by bidding the next minimum amount but my bid is usually enough to stay ahead of them until the auction ends. That will drive snipers crazy, because they bid like most people do on online auctions, & that is to enter a bid only high enough to beat the high bid that is showing currently.
